html {background:url(images/body_bckg.jpg) center repeat-y #1f0100;}
body {margin:0; font-size:15px; line-height:18px; font-family:"Times New Roman", Times, serif; background:url(images/head_bckg.jpg) repeat-x; padding-top:80px;}
a {color:#775b30;}
a:hover {text-decoration:none;}

#container {width:1000px; margin:0 auto;}

#header {margin:0 20px; background:url(images/main_top.jpg) no-repeat #FFFFFF; height:110px;}
#logo {float:left; height:50px; padding:50px 0 0 90px; background:url(images/kozmeo_logob.jpg) no-repeat 40px 40px; width:290px;}
#logo a {color:#000000; font-size:20px; text-decoration:none; text-transform:uppercase;}
#portre {float:right; height:150px; padding:50px 0 0 90px; background:url(images/portre.jpg) no-repeat 40px 40px; width:100px;}
#portre1 {float:right; height:150px; padding:50px 0 0 90px; background:url(images/portre1.jpg) no-repeat 40px 40px; width:100px;}
#portre2 {float:right; height:150px; padding:50px 0 0 90px; background:url(images/portre2.jpg) no-repeat 40px 40px; width:131px;}
#pic {float:right; height:290px; padding:50px 0 0 90px; background:url(images/akcio.jpg) no-repeat 40px 40px; width:196px;}
#pic1 {float:left; height:199px; padding:50px 0 0 90px; background:url(images/pilla.jpg) no-repeat 40px 40px; width:200px;}
#vio {float:right; height:70px; padding:50px 0 0 90px; background:url(images/vio.jpg) no-repeat 40px 40px; width:169px;}
#sonic {float:right; height:100px; padding:50px 0 0 90px; background:url(images/sonic.jpg) no-repeat 40px 40px; width:186px;}
#peel {float:right; height:100px; padding:50px 0 0 90px; background:url(images/peel.jpg) no-repeat 40px 40px; width:170px;}
#vapo {float:right; height:200px; padding:50px 0 0 90px; background:url(images/vapo.jpg) no-repeat 40px 40px; width:165px;}
#thermo {float:right; height:120px; padding:50px 0 0 90px; background:url(images/thermo.jpg) no-repeat 40px 40px; width:172px;}
#ion {float:right; height:100px; padding:50px 0 0 90px; background:url(images/ion.jpg) no-repeat 40px 40px; width:176px;}
#myo {float:right; height:80px; padding:50px 0 0 90px; background:url(images/myo.jpg) no-repeat 40px 40px; width:195px;}
#schussler {float:right; height:141px; padding:50px 0 0 90px; background:url(images/schussler.jpg) no-repeat 40px 40px; width:213px;}
#wiener {float:right; height:109px; padding:50px 0 0 90px; background:url(images/logo_aromawickel.gif) no-repeat 40px 40px; width:277px;}
#wienerbody {float:left; height:412px; padding:50px 0 0 90px; background:url(images/wiener.gif) no-repeat 40px 40px; width:181px;}
#fatcell {float:right; height:359px; padding:50px 0 0 90px; background:url(images/fatcell.jpg) no-repeat 40px 40px; width:142px;}
#bomtrs {float:left; height:182px; padding:50px 0 0 90px; background:url(images/bomtrs.jpg) no-repeat 40px 40px; width:219px;}
#hair {float:right; height:156px; padding:50px 0 0 90px; background:url(images/szorszal.jpg) no-repeat 40px 40px; width:306px;}
#ipl {float:left; height:170px; padding:50px 0 0 90px; background:url(images/ipl.jpg) no-repeat 40px 40px; width:270px;}
#wiener1 {float:left; height:200px; padding:50px 0 0 90px; background:url(images/wiener1.jpg) no-repeat 40px 40px; width:150px;}
#wiener2 {float:right; height:150px; padding:50px 0 0 90px; background:url(images/wiener2.jpg) no-repeat 40px 40px; width:200px;}
#wiener3 {float:left; height:133px; padding:50px 0 0 90px; background:url(images/wiener34.jpg) no-repeat 40px 40px; width:200px;}
#wiener4 {float:right; height:200px; padding:50px 0 0 90px; background:url(images/wiener4.jpg) no-repeat 40px 40px; width:150px;}
#wiener5 {float:left; height:200px; padding:50px 0 0 90px; background:url(images/wiener5.jpg) no-repeat 40px 40px; width:150px;}
#wiener6 {float:right; height:150px; padding:50px 0 0 90px; background:url(images/wiener6.jpg) no-repeat 40px 40px; width:200px;}
#wiener7 {float:right; height:200px; padding:50px 0 0 90px; background:url(images/wiener7.jpg) no-repeat 40px 40px; width:150px;}
#blog {float:center; height:37px; padding:50px 0 0 90px; background:url(images/blog.jpg) no-repeat 40px 40px; width:37px;}
#facebook {float:center; height:37px; padding:50px 0 0 90px; background:url(images/facebook-logo.png) no-repeat 40px 40px; width:37px;}
#menu {float:left; height:30px; padding:50px 0 0 0; width:580px;}
#menu ul {margin:0; padding:0;}
#menu ul li {display:inline; list-style:none;}
#menu ul a {display:block; float:left; font-size:18px; text-decoration:none; padding:0 10px 2px 10px; color:#775b30;}
#menu ul a:hover {background-color:#F7F2EE;}

#main {margin:0 20px; background-color:#FFFFFF; float:left;}
#text {float:left; width:550px; padding:10px 20px 0 20px;}
#text ul {padding:0; margin:10px 0 10px 40px;}
#text ul li {padding-left:20px; background:url(images/li.gif) no-repeat; list-style:none;}
h1 {margin:20px 0 0 0; text-transform:normal; font-size:20px; font-weight:normal;}
h2 {margin:20px 0 0 0; text-transform:normal; font-size:15px; font-weight:normal;}
#text p {margin:10px 0;}
#sidebar {float:left; width:270px; background:url(images/sidebar_image.jpg) no-repeat 0 10px; padding:420px 50px 20px 50px; color:#775b30; font-size:16,5px;}

#footer {height:149px; clear:both; background:url(images/footer_bckg.jpg) no-repeat; text-transform:uppercase; font-size:10px; color:#5c5c5c;}
#left_footer {float:left; padding:40px 0 0 50px;}
#right_footer {float:right; padding:40px 50px 0 0;}
 
